After giving my daughter roughly 30 watercolor panels that I had created in 2019, I set a new goal to send her one new watercolor a month in 2020. I needed a theme and decided to try my hand at doing the flower of the Month. The list that I found said that the Violet was the birth flower for February. Different lists claimed the Iris or the Tulip for February.

I struggled with the Violet as well as with a style that gave me joy. I tried just about everything. My husband challenged me to do an Iris. I had a hard time creating a loose Iris so I tried my hand at something more realistic. (Damn you Steve!)

My favorite one is that of the whimsical dancing flowers. I have NO idea what type of flower it is. It is purple. That counts for something. And I had fun splashing the color on the paper and then doodling.
